Subject: [PATCH] percpu: Resolve ambiguities in __get_cpu_var/cpumask_var_t -fix
Date: Mon, 8 Sep 2014 23:06:54 +0100 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20140908220654.GO17501@suse.de> (raw)
A commit in linux-next was causing boot to fail and bisection identified
the patch "percpu: Resolve ambiguities in __get_cpu_var/cpumask_var_".
The commit ID is worthless as it's a linux-next commit. One of the changes
in that patch looks very suspicious. Reverting the full patch fixes boot
as does this fixlet.
Signed-off-by: Mel Gorman <mgorman@suse.de>
---
arch/x86/kernel/apic/x2apic_cluster.c | 1 +
1 file changed, 1 insertion(+)
diff --git a/arch/x86/kernel/apic/x2apic_cluster.c b/arch/x86/kernel/apic/x2apic_cluster.c
index 1f5d5f2..e658f21 100644
--- a/arch/x86/kernel/apic/x2apic_cluster.c
+++ b/arch/x86/kernel/apic/x2apic_cluster.c
@@ -43,6 +43,7 @@ __x2apic_send_IPI_mask(const struct cpumask *mask, int vector, int apic_dest)
* and be sure it's manipulated with irq off.
*/
ipi_mask_ptr = this_cpu_cpumask_var_ptr(ipi_mask);
+ cpumask_copy(ipi_mask_ptr, mask);
/*
* The idea is to send one IPI per cluster.
